Understanding The Importance Of Mot Annual Training

In the automotive industry, staying compliant and up to date is essential for anyone working as an MOT tester. Each year, the Driver and Vehicle Standards Agency (DVSA) requires every MOT tester to complete mandatory MOT Annual Training and pass the annual assessment to maintain their testing status. This ensures that all testers consistently uphold the highest standards of vehicle safety and roadworthiness.
Whether you’re an experienced tester or newly qualified, understanding what MOT Annual Training involves, why it is compulsory, and how to prepare for it effectively is crucial for your career.
What MOT Annual Training Means
MOT Annual Training is a mandatory requirement introduced by the DVSA to ensure that all MOT testers continue to meet the standards expected of them. It focuses on keeping testers informed about changes in testing procedures, regulations, and updates to the MOT inspection manuals.
Each year, the DVSA releases a new syllabus that highlights the topics testers need to study. The training typically includes:
• Revisions to MOT testing procedures and standards

... Key safety updates and inspection guidelines
• Changes in emissions testing requirements
• Updates on MOT documentation and administration
• Customer communication and professional conduct
This training ensures that all MOT testers have the latest knowledge to perform accurate and compliant vehicle inspections.

What the MOT Annual Training Involves
Each year’s MOT Annual Training syllabus is released by the DVSA, specifying the core topics testers must study. The process typically includes:
1. Three Hours of Training – Testers must complete at least three hours of training per year, focusing on the topics outlined in the syllabus.
2. Annual Online Assessment – After completing the training, testers must pass an online exam consisting of multiple-choice questions related to the syllabus.
3. Record Keeping – Evidence of training and assessment results must be kept for at least five years for potential DVSA audits.

Topics Covered in MOT Annual Training
The topics for MOT Annual Training vary each year, depending on DVSA updates and industry changes. However, the main areas often include:
• Testing Procedures – Updates on how to conduct inspections effectively and identify faults.
• Roadworthiness Standards – Understanding acceptable wear and tear limits and defect categorisation.
• Emissions Testing – Updates related to new vehicle technologies and emission limits.
• Vehicle Categories – Reviewing specific standards for different vehicle classes.
• Administrative Processes – Handling records, documentation, and customer communication.
The syllabus ensures testers continue to meet the required knowledge levels to maintain the accuracy and integrity of the MOT testing process.

Deadlines and Compliance
Every MOT tester must complete the MOT Annual Training and pass the assessment by March 31st each year. Failing to do so will result in removal from the MOT testing register, meaning you cannot conduct vehicle tests until you complete the training and regain approval.
It’s essential to keep digital or printed records of your training hours and assessment results as proof of compliance for DVSA inspections.
